In order to get the look you wanted for a document, you needed to use several layers. You feel that there are more layers in the document than you actually need. Explain what you will do to consolidate some of the layers.
What will be an ideal response?
The student's answer should include the term merge, followed by some form of the following information:
When you merge layers together, the objects on each of the layers that are merged become objects on the single layer that results. To merge multiple layers into a single layer, press and hold [Ctrl] (Win) or [command key] (Mac), then click all of the layers in the Layers panel that you wish to merge. Click the Layers panel menu button, then click Merge Layers.
